Hi,

Is there a proper way to restart and shutdown the gameserver & loginserver? Other than using CTRL + C, CTRL + Break, Closing the console window and forcing to terminate java in the process.

I just want to restart the gameserver & loginserver but i have to wait for the java to finish doing his stuff.
Any idea? to do it faster & quickly & painlessly?

Login as GM and type //shutdown 120 or find shutdown menu in admin panel.

I tried to shutdown the server from command line but is not working. From admin menu is working.
I use: //shutdown 120
I get the result that this command is not exist.

it is //server_shutdown <time in s>, //server_restart <time in s> or //server_abort (to abort restart or shutdown).
